The three key elements of EVA are:
- Budgeted Cost of Work Scheduled
- Actual Cost of Work Performed
- Budgeted Cost of Work Performed
These are the ‘Measures’ of the project. The Key Performance Indicators you can derive based on these measures are:
- Cost Variance
- Schedule Variance
